[QUOTE=Jeffhs;2431154]Did you tell your acquaintance that there is no need for a converter box if he already has a digital cable STB (settop box) and digital cable?[\QUOTE]

Of course! He told me he has a non-cable ready TV, and he uses a VCR to tune in cable channels. He doesn't want to upgrade to digital cable - I think he has the "mandated by law" basic 20-channel cable package.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Jeffhs View Post
Your acquaintance, not unlike tens of thousands of other folks in the US, has a lot to learn about DTV. I'm surprised he hasn't heard about the transition by now, or if he has, he might not understand it.
The problem was that he didn't understand it. He thought if he did not have digital cable, he wouldn't be able to receive cable channels without a converter box. From talking to him it seems he mainly watches network news programming, and his understanding of the transition was mainly from the scare banners and word-of-mouth. I've read where some stations have run a public service program explaining the change, but so far I am unaware of such a program airing on a local New Orleans station.

On a side note, WVUE-TV, which was the first (and only) station to end it's analog broadcast thus far in New Orleans, has not transmitted a DTV over-the-air signal in several days. Teething problems, I guess.
